| William D. Walsh Born: c. 1930
Gender: Male Religion: Roman Catholic Race or Ethnicity: White Sexual orientation: Straight Occupation: Business Nationality: United States Executive summary: Sequoia Associates Donated $10M to Fordham University in 1997, for their library. Donated his collection of antiquities to Fordham University in 2007, establishing the Fordham Museum of Greek, Etruscan and Roman Art.
